diff options
Diffstat (limited to 'components/script/dom/element.rs')
-rw-r--r-- | components/script/dom/element.rs | 7 |
1 files changed, 3 insertions, 4 deletions
diff --git a/components/script/dom/element.rs b/components/script/dom/element.rs index eeff67ed318..a0fb1d0f179 100644 --- a/components/script/dom/element.rs +++ b/components/script/dom/element.rs @@ -385,10 +385,9 @@ impl LayoutElementHelpers for LayoutJS<Element> { #[inline] fn from_declaration(declaration: PropertyDeclaration) -> ApplicableDeclarationBlock { ApplicableDeclarationBlock::from_declarations( - Arc::new(RwLock::new(PropertyDeclarationBlock { - declarations: vec![(declaration, Importance::Normal)], - important_count: 0, - })), + Arc::new(RwLock::new(PropertyDeclarationBlock::with_one( + declaration, Importance::Normal + ))), CascadeLevel::PresHints) } |